You need roughly half of an inch in between the toes and the shoe’s end. Press your thumb on the top of the shoe to make sure there is enough room. Try different sizes until you find a shoe that leaves enough space for your toes.

Keep track of the mileage you put on your jogging shoes. These types of shoes take lots of pounding in their short life. They are really only good for roughly 400 miles, and that’s when you need new ones so this is why you need to know when to replace them.

During the winter, do not store your leather shoes close to the heater. The moisture in the leather is ruined when too much dry heat comes in contact with it. The shoes could become cracked or lose their nice color. Proper storage will ensure that your shoes last for years to come. Make sure they are at least three to five feet away from heat sources.
